While we’re at this topic about entries we wanted to share som fact about the Celebration with you. We are well aware that showing is expensive and one might feel like the pockets aint deep enough. Our concern is always to be true to our members and transparent in everything. As we added another judge this year it required us to adjust the entry fees to cover the cost.

Fee2024 (2judges)2025 (3 judges)
Officecharge – based more of the number of days than number of judges350 sek350 sek
AQHA Halter275 sek375 sek
AQHA Sms & Performance375 sek475 sek
APHA Halter300 sek (25sek horsefee incl.)400 sek (40sek horsefee incl.)
APHA Sms & Performance400 sek (25sek horsefee incl.)500 sek (40 sek horsefee incl.)
NSBA- fees2024 (1 judge)2025 (3 judges)
Open450 sek (35sek horsefee incl)645 sek (105sek horsefee incl)
Nonpro400 sek (35sek horsefee incl)580 sek (105sek horsefee incl)

Basically the raise for AQHA and APHA classes is only 100sek per class, putting that on f.e 8 classes during the weekend it would add 800sek to ones bill – putting that in comparison to another set of points and another judges point of view it seems fair.

Seeing the NSBA classes which is a bigger raise we can tell that the fees has been a topic on more than one board meeting as it’s a raise of close to 200 sek. That being said to make the numbers meet we do not make a bigger percentage to cover the actual cost, as the entryfee increases so does the part of the fee that goes to the payout purse. The percentage of 55% still remains for pay out. We finally came to a conclusion that we wanted to make you a fair chance to be competitive on the NSBA USA European highpoint-list. As there ain’t shows each and every week to earn points we went for a triple judged show having fait in you to se the value in earning multiple set of points also for the NSBA-highpoints. Also to crown the Celebrationwinner it comes naturally to have more than one judges perspective on the performance.
